释义 | activity —activity /ækˈtɪv.ɪ.ti/ aep /-ə.t̬i/ noun [C usually plural] (ENJOYMENT) ► A2 something that is done for enjoyment, especially an organized event: » His spare-time activities include cooking, tennis, and windsurfing.» We offer our guests a wide range of outdoor/sporting activities.Thesaurus+: ↑Pastimes - general wordsWord partners for activity (MOVEMENT)• ♯feverish/♯frantic/♯strenuous activity• ♯business/♯economic/♯political activity• a ♯flurry of activity• the ♯level of activityWord partners for activity (ENJOYMENT)• ♯do/♯perform an activity• ♯engage in/♯join in/♯participate in an activity• an ♯outdoor/♯leisure activity• a ♯(wide) range of activitiesCollocations:–Verbs-lu. do/perform/take up an activity» Breathe deeply when performing any activity.-lu. engage in/join in/participate in an activity» We participated in all the group activities.-lu. resume an activity» You can resume moderate activity a week after the operation.-lu. cease (business/military, etc.) activities» War forced them to cease all business activities.-lu. control/co-ordinate/monitor an activity» Police were monitoring all activity in the area.-lu. curb/curtail/restrict sb's activities» This law should curb the activities of illegal gun dealers.–Adjectives-lu. feverish/frantic/frenetic/frenzied/heightened/intense/strenuous activity» The field was a scene of frenzied activity.-lu. covert/illegal/nefarious activity» They took part in covert political activity.-lu. anti-state/subversive/unamerican activity» He was suspected of subversive activity.–Types-lu. after-school/business/commercial/criminal/cultural/economic/extra-curricular/fundraising/leisure/military/outdoor/physical/political/promotional/sexual/social/terrorist activity» She was known to be involved in criminal activity.–Nouns-lu. a burst/flurry/hive of activity» The office was a hive of activity.-lu. a hotbed of (criminal/political, etc.) activity» The university was a hotbed of political activity.-lu. a (wide) range of activities» The centre offers a wide range of sports activities.-lu. the level of activity» There has been a high level of activity in the Stock Market.• • • Extra Examples:» These activities should be available to all pupils, not just a select few.» She does a variety of fitness activities.» Hostile feelings and violent responses often seem
